Summer School Overview
There will be 3 parallel workshops each day. You can book a place for 1 day, 2 days... or the full week. Select from the parallel workshops listed below, so you attend those that best suit your needs and interests (for example, those interested in qualitative analysis could opt for a full week of workshops focused on data analysis techniques and approaches). Please note that if you select the two-day Thematic Analysis or Interpretative Phenomenological Analysis ‘master class’ you are required to attend both days.
